Limitations fall squarely into context-dependent constraints worth acknowledging upfront: <dl> <dt style="font-weight:bold;"> <strong> Sensor Range Limitation </strong> </dt> <dd> This unit reads optimally within vertical distance ≤ 1 inch (≈2.5 cm. Beyond that threshold signal strength drops sharply resulting in inconsistent activation probabilityeven though manufacturer lists theoretical max reach as 6. Practical usability caps far lower depending on reflectivity characteristics of target material. </dd> <dt style="font-weight:bold;"> <strong> Non-Rotational Capture Capability </strong> </dt> <dd> While excellent capturing horizontal layouts stacked parallel to front faceit cannot decode rotated orientations effectively (>±30° tilt deviation causes failure. Rotating items physically prior to laying flat resolves issue easily however. </dd> <dt style="font-weight:bold;"> <strong> Mandatory Physical Contact Zone Requirement </strong> </dt> <dd> You absolutely require contact proximity between object surface and transparent optical plate housing internal camera optics. Hovering objects suspended mid-air won’t activate triggering mechanism whatsoevera frequent misconception stemming from confusion with RFID/NFC technologies which function differently fundamentally. </dd> <dt style="font-weight:bold;"> <strong> No Wireless Functionality Included </strong> </dt> <dd> Fully tethered connection means absence of BT/WiFi modules. While advantageous reducing complexity/cost/power draw significantlyyou’ll still rely on stable cabling infrastructure absent wireless freedom offered elsewhere higher-end premium tiers costing triple amount. </dd> </dl> These restrictions sound limiting until contextualizing operational scope appropriately.
